Digital Radiography and 3D Imaging
Digital radiography and 3D imaging are transforming the field of pediatric dentistry, allowing for more accurate and reliable diagnoses and therapy preparation. With electronic radiography, traditional X-ray movies are changed by digital sensing units that capture pictures of teeth and surrounding frameworks. This technology provides various benefits, such as decreased radiation direct exposure and instantaneous photo accessibility.
By eliminating the need for movie handling, digital radiography saves time and boosts process in a pediatric dental technique. In addition, 3D imaging gives a three-dimensional sight of a child's mouth, permitting dental professionals to assess dental anomalies, review orthodontic therapy requirements, and prepare for intricate procedures with greater accuracy.
This innovative imaging innovation boosts the overall quality of care supplied to young clients, making it an important tool in modern pediatric dental care.
Laser Dentistry
With the developments in technology, pediatric dental care has accepted the use of laser dental care to improve therapy options and boost person outcomes. Laser dental care supplies a number of advantages for both dental professionals and patients, consisting of:
- ** Precision **: Laser modern technology allows for specific therapy, targeting certain areas without impacting surrounding cells.
- ** Minimally invasive **: Laser treatments are usually less invasive than conventional methods, leading to reduced pain and faster recovery.
- ** Minimized bleeding **: The laser's cauterizing impact lessens bleeding throughout oral treatments, leading to an extra comfortable experience for the person.
- ** Decreased requirement for anesthesia **: Laser dentistry can commonly be done without the need for anesthetic, lowering the possible risks and side effects connected with numbing representatives.
